How to Select the Perfect Color

Consider Your Space

Small spaces often benefit from lighter tones like cream or soft blue, as they reflect light and make the area feel larger. In contrast, larger rooms can handle darker hues, like grey or black, without feeling overwhelming.

Test Before You Commit

Always test paint samples or fabric swatches in your room’s natural lighting. Colors can look dramatically different under artificial light or in shaded corners.

Think About Longevity

While trends are exciting, choose colors that resonate with you personally and complement your lifestyle. Opting for timeless shades like grey or cream ensures your furniture stays in style for years to come.

Pairing Colors with Materials

The material of your furniture also influences how colors are perceived. Wood, metal, and fabric react differently to light and can alter the shade’s impact. For example:
  • Wood: Earthy tones like terracotta and sage enhance the natural warmth of wooden furniture.
  • Fabric: Soft blues and creams look elegant on upholstered pieces, especially when paired with textures like velvet or linen.
  • Metal: Dark greys and blacks create a sleek, modern look when paired with metallic finishes.

Maintenance Tips for Painted Furniture

To keep your furniture looking its best:
  1. Use Protective Coatings: Seal painted surfaces to prevent chipping and wear.
  1. Clean Gently: Avoid harsh chemicals and opt for mild detergents.
  1. Rotate Furniture: Prevent fading by occasionally moving items away from direct sunlight.
